Competition

We need competition in space! Yes, competition. We need companies who will be willing to go the extra mile for their customer, to provide them the safest ride to and from space. We need it done effectively, and we need the price to come down drastically. We need a new space market that would allow people to get excited about the future of space, and help regular people realize the possibilities of this grand solar system which they ignore everyday. 

Actually, all of this already exists.

We saw the beginnings of this space market through the work of MirCorp, the first private space business. We witnessed the Ansari X Prize, when Scaled Composites won the 10 Million prize for sending their vehicle into space. Quickly afterwards, Virgin Galactic was created, who will be sending thousands of people up to space very soon. Virgin Galactic has drastically brought down the flight of space travel. It is normal to see people getting rides into space for $50-$100 million, now it will be done for only $200,000 ( that is .4% of 50 million). That is insane.

Meeting Anousheh Ansari

-Picture taken at XPFTweetUp by Andy Cochrane-

Anousheh Ansari - Why is this woman amazing?

She is the first ever female private space explorer. She was able to pay her own way up to the International Space Station (trip costing roughly 20+ million) because of the amazing hard work she had put in her whole life. She has gone from Iranian immigrant who could not speak english, to serial entrepreneur living out her dreams on Earth, and in Space. She is the founder and CEO of Telecom Technologies, Prodea Systems, as well as the Ahoora Foundation. The Ansari family was also responsible for providing 10 million dollars in prize money to the X-Prize foundation, which Scaled Composites won. Thanks to that competition, and the Ansari family prize money, Virgin Galactic was born.
